GrpcConfig

Configuration for gRPC support

Controls how the server handles gRPC requests, including compression, timeouts, and protocol settings.

Stream Limits

This configuration enforces message-level size limits but delegates concurrent stream limiting to the HTTP/2 transport layer:

  • Message Size Limits: The max_message_size field is enforced per individual message (request or response) in both unary and streaming RPCs. When a single message exceeds this limit, the request is rejected with PAYLOAD_TOO_LARGE (HTTP 413).

  • Concurrent Stream Limits: The max_concurrent_streams is an advisory configuration passed to the HTTP/2 layer for connection-level stream negotiation. The HTTP/2 transport automatically enforces this limit and returns GOAWAY frames when exceeded. Applications should not rely on custom enforcement of this limit.

  • Stream Response Size Limits: The max_stream_response_bytes field caps the total encoded bytes emitted across a server-streaming or bidi-streaming response. When the cumulative size exceeds the limit, the stream is terminated with tonic.Status.resource_exhausted. Defaults to null (unbounded).

Field Type Default Description
enabled Bool true Enable gRPC support
maxMessageSize UInt 4194304 Maximum message size in bytes (for both sending and receiving) This limit applies to individual messages in both unary and streaming RPCs. When a single message exceeds this size, the request is rejected with HTTP 413 (Payload Too Large). Default: 4MB (4194304 bytes) Note: This limit does NOT apply to the total response size in streaming RPCs. For multi-message streams, the total response can exceed this limit as long as each individual message stays within the limit.
enableCompression Bool true Enable gzip compression for gRPC messages
requestTimeout UInt64? null Timeout for gRPC requests in seconds (None = no timeout)
maxConcurrentStreams UInt32 100 Maximum number of concurrent streams per connection (HTTP/2 advisory) This value is communicated to HTTP/2 clients as the server's flow control limit. The HTTP/2 transport layer enforces this limit automatically via SETTINGS frames and GOAWAY responses. Applications should NOT implement custom enforcement. Default: 100 streams per connection # Stream Limiting Strategy - Per Connection: This limit applies per HTTP/2 connection, not globally - Transport Enforcement: HTTP/2 handles all stream limiting; applications need not implement custom checks - Streaming Requests: In server streaming or bidi streaming, each logical RPC consumes one stream slot. Message ordering within a stream follows HTTP/2 frame ordering.
enableKeepalive Bool true Enable HTTP/2 keepalive
keepaliveInterval UInt64 75 HTTP/2 keepalive interval in seconds
keepaliveTimeout UInt64 20 HTTP/2 keepalive timeout in seconds
maxStreamResponseBytes UInt? null Total byte cap across an entire streaming response. When Some(n), the streaming adapter aborts the stream with tonic.Status.resource_exhausted once the cumulative encoded message bytes exceed n. The stream yields the error item and then terminates. Per-message cap remains max_message_size. This limit applies to server-streaming and bidirectional-streaming RPCs only; unary RPCs are governed solely by max_message_size. Default: null (unbounded total response size).

LifecycleHooksConfig

Per-route selection of registered lifecycle hooks.

ServerConfig.lifecycle_hooks holds Arc<dyn LifecycleHook> function pointers and is marked #[serde(skip)] / #[alef(skip)] because closures cannot be serialized or cross the FFI boundary. A per-route field with that same shape would be invisible to alef, and therefore invisible to every binding — defeating the purpose of exposing it here. This descriptor carries LifecycleHookRef entries instead: each one names a registered hook (plus its declared dependencies and optional config), so a later enforcement phase can resolve those names against the server's registered LifecycleHooks and run the matches for this route. The five fields mirror the five hook phases documented in the tower-middleware-and-lifecycle project convention (onRequest, preValidation, preHandler, onResponse, onError).

Field Type Default Description
onRequest \[LifecycleHookRef\] [] Hooks to run in the on_request phase
preValidation \[LifecycleHookRef\] [] Hooks to run in the pre_validation phase
preHandler \[LifecycleHookRef\] [] Hooks to run in the pre_handler phase
onResponse \[LifecycleHookRef\] [] Hooks to run in the on_response phase
onError \[LifecycleHookRef\] [] Hooks to run in the on_error phase

ProblemDetails

RFC 9457 Problem Details for HTTP APIs

A machine-readable format for specifying errors in HTTP API responses. Per RFC 9457, all fields are optional. The type field defaults to "about:blank" if not specified.

Content-Type

Responses using this struct should set:

Content-Type: application/problem+json
{
  "type": "<https://spikard.dev/errors/validation-error>",
  "title": "Request Validation Failed",
  "status": 422,
  "detail": "2 validation errors in request body",
  "errors": [...]
}
Field Type Default Description
typeUri String "about:blank" A URI reference that identifies the problem type. Defaults to "about:blank" when absent. Should be a stable, human-readable identifier for the problem type.
title String "" A short, human-readable summary of the problem type. Should not change from occurrence to occurrence of the problem.
status UInt16 500 The HTTP status code generated by the origin server. This is advisory; the actual HTTP status code takes precedence.
detail String? null A human-readable explanation specific to this occurrence of the problem.
instance String? null A URI reference that identifies the specific occurrence of the problem. It may or may not yield further information if dereferenced.
extensions \[String: String\] {} Extension members - problem-type-specific data. For validation errors, this typically contains an "errors" array.

SseEvent

An individual SSE event

Represents a single Server-Sent Event to be sent to a connected client. Events can have an optional type, ID, and retry timeout for advanced scenarios.

SSE Format

Events are serialized to the following text format:

event: event_type
data: {"json":"value"}
id: event-123
retry: 3000
Field Type Default Description
eventType String? null Event type (optional)
data String Event data (JSON value)
id String? null Event ID (optional, for client-side reconnection)
retry UInt64? null Retry timeout in milliseconds (optional)
